UK Government Welfare Reforms

S6M-17242.3 · decided 23 Apr 2025 · lodged by Smith, Liz · session S6
Watch the debate on SPTV
Defeated 27/82
As an amendment to motion S6M-17242 in the name of Shirley-Anne Somerville (UK Government Welfare Reforms), leave out from "calls" to end and insert "notes the most recent concerns highlighted by both the Office for Budget Responsibility and the Scottish Fiscal Commission about the projected substantial increases in UK and Scottish welfare budgets, the resulting fiscal pressures, and the unsustainability of these budgets in the current economic circumstances, and expresses its deep concern that neither the UK Government nor the Scottish Government has delivered policies that will address the high levels of economic inactivity or policies that will promote sustained economic growth."
